Plastic Platter Upgrade



Good Afternoon Ladies!
I don't know about you, but I have a ton of those cheap clear plastic trays you can pick up at the Dollar Store for a buck.

They are great for taking food to parties because if you leave it there, no worries you're only out a buck.

Or if you have kids...plastic is always a smart idea LOL :)


Please excuse the pic..it's on a garbage bag in my garage and its dark.  Here is my $1 plastic serving tray.  After taking the photo, I turned it upside down and spray painted it.
I let it dry, which didn't take long at all, and put on a second coat.

Important: You only want to spray paint the back side..not the side you will put food on.


And here's what I ended up with!  I chose this Dark Red/Maroon color to match my decor.
